[QUOTE=TheJoey;38836076]seems more like the gameplay was never fine-tuned in any way, just implemented as part of the alpha build. the camera is also the worst, and the game often takes control of the camera for you to point out things the game wants you to look at... even if that means taking your view away from, say, safe footing or a pit that will kill you. you can make a player look at something in other ways such as using colors, lighting, or a [b]not broken fucking camera[/b]. there are no glitches in sonic 06 because glitches are what you would call something unintentional happening from a finished gameplay mechanic. but nothing in 06 is finished. it's all simply experimental or alpha build, and i don't actually think anything in this game was tested.[/QUOTE] Considering the whole Christmas release thing along with Sonic Genesis for the hedgehog's 15th anniversary, Sonic Team probably didn't even get the chance to test it to begin with; they were probably working on, say, the Gem implementation or the 'Amigo' sidekicks when Sega forced them to hand over whatever work they had and ship it out the door, protests be damned. And hoo boy, Sonic Genesis is a whole 'nother topic. Released on the same day as Sonic '06, it's a Game Boy Advance port of the first Sonic the Hedgehog. .. Or, 'port' in the loosest meaning ever possible. I can't remember why, but Sega didn't give the coders access to the original game's code, and forced them to either do it from scratch or via Sonic Advance's code. Considering how utterly terrible it is and how Sonic Advance (1) [i]isn't[/i], I can only assume the former. It probably had a month or even just a few weeks of work put into it before Sega forced that to be shoveled out too. Broken music and sound, with everything sounding tinny, utterly fucked up physics where momentum is randomly kept or taken away when colliding with things, some of the worst slowdown on the Game Boy Advance ever seen during even random moments of gameplay, and an Anniversary mode that added a broken Spindash and nothing else. And then one guy of the sonicretro.org community managed to recreate Green Hill Zone, special stages, playable Sonic, Tails and Knuckles with all of their respective abilities and faithful music & gameplay on a GBA rom, proving just how bad Sega fucked it up.
